Ok by me if you get a thrill thinking that college sports is socialistic, especially in it's "classic" form.

Most conferences do share (not always equal shares) tv revenue, bowl revenue, etc. But are you telling me that you think Alabama and Mississippi State are equal in the SEC? Take a look at their total revenue. Doesn't seem like Alabama is good at sharing. $164 million to $94 million. And that includes the shared portion. In C-USA ODU reports $42 million in revenue while La Tech reports only $23 million, again including the shared conference revenue.
